Transaction 3976696ced4691e63524a1cac425aaceb4276ac9d715d11815a43f8344e644cb
1 Input
1 Output
-
3976696ced4691e63524a1cac425aaceb4276ac9d715d11815a43f8344e644cb:0
- value
- 17548
- script pubkey
- OP_0 OP_PUSHBYTES_20 3927753b8c4478f42a2b73d0b5442ea0fe8fb13c
- address
- bc1q8ynh2wuvg3u0g23tw0gt23pw5rlglvfuxax04z